| contents | The Cholesky decomposition is a popular way of decomposing positive definite matrices; in particular it leads to a simple formula for computing the determinant. We present and proof an equivalent formula for computing the Fredholm determinant of a positive definite integral operator on $L^2 [0, 1]$. |
